SNAPPISH

snappish, snappy

(adjective) apt to speak irritably; “a snappish tone of voice”

Source: WordNet® 3.1


Etymology

Adjective

snappish (comparative more snappish, superlative most snappish)

Likely to snap or bite.

Exhibiting irritation or impatience; curt; irascible.

Source: Wiktionary


Snap"pish, a.

1. Apt to snap at persons or things; eager to bite; as, a snapping cur.

2. Sharp in reply; apt to speak angrily or testily; easily provoked; tart; peevish. The taunting address of a snappish missanthrope. Jeffrey.

– Snap"pish*ly, adv.

– Snap"pish*ness, n.

Source: Webster’s Unabridged Dictionary 1913 Edition

Coffee Trivia

According to Guinness World Records, the largest coffee press is 230 cm (7 ft 6 in) in height and 72 cm (2 ft 4 in) in diameter and was created by Salzillo Tea and Coffee (Spain) in Murcia, Spain, in February 2007. The cafetière consists of a stainless steel container, a filtering piston, and a superior lid.
